The 2021-22 Milwaukee Bucks season is the 54th season of the franchise in the National Basketball Association (NBA). The Bucks entered the season as defending champions after winning the 2021 NBA Finals against the Phoenix Suns in the previous season in six games.[1]

On August 20, 2021, the NBA announced that the regular season for the league would begin October 19, 2021 and would return to the typical 82-game schedule.[2]
